public final class ValidationProblemMarkersChangeNotifier
extends java.lang.Object
These listeners are must implement IValidationProblemMarkersChangeListener.
Modifier and Type | Field and Description |
---|---|
static ValidationProblemMarkersChangeNotifier |
INSTANCE
The singleton instance.
|
protected org.eclipse.core.runtime.ListenerList |
listeners
The list of validation problem markers change listeners.
|
Modifier and Type | Method and Description |
---|---|
void |
addListener(IValidationProblemMarkersChangeListener listener)
Adds the specified IValidationProblemMarkersChangeListener to the list of listeners managed by this
notifier.
|
void |
fireValidationProblemMarkersChanged(org.eclipse.emf.ecore.EObject eObject)
Notifies encapsulated listeners that problem markers changed for the given object.
|
void |
removeListener(IValidationProblemMarkersChangeListener listener)
Removes the specified IValidationProblemMarkersChangeListener from the list of listeners managed by
this notifier.
|
public static ValidationProblemMarkersChangeNotifier INSTANCE
protected org.eclipse.core.runtime.ListenerList listeners
public void addListener(IValidationProblemMarkersChangeListener listener)
listener
- The listener to add.public void removeListener(IValidationProblemMarkersChangeListener listener)
listener
- The listener to remove.public void fireValidationProblemMarkersChanged(org.eclipse.emf.ecore.EObject eObject)
eObject
- The object for which attached problem markers changed.